Where to Find Free Travel Vlog Music

Okay, so you know how important music is, but where do you actually find it, especially for free? Don't worry, there are tons of amazing resources out there for travel vlog music mp3 free download. You just need to know where to look! Let’s break down some of the best options.

Royalty-Free Music Libraries: Royalty-free music libraries are a goldmine for vloggers. These platforms offer a vast selection of tracks that you can use in your videos without paying royalties for each view. You typically pay a one-time fee for a license, which grants you the right to use the music in your content. This can be a super cost-effective option, especially if you're creating a lot of videos. Sites like Epidemic Sound, Artlist, and Soundstripe are popular choices, though they usually require a subscription. However, many also offer free trial periods or smaller, more affordable packages, which can be a great way to get started. Before committing to a subscription, explore what each library offers in terms of music genres, licensing terms, and overall value for your specific needs.

Creative Commons Music Platforms: Creative Commons is a non-profit organization that enables creators to share their work freely and legally. Many musicians choose to release their music under Creative Commons licenses, which allow you to use their tracks for free, as long as you adhere to the license terms. These terms can vary, but often require you to give attribution to the artist. This means including their name and the song title in your video description. Platforms like Free Music Archive, Jamendo, and CCmixter are excellent resources for finding Creative Commons music. These sites offer a wide variety of genres and styles, from upbeat pop to ambient soundscapes. When using Creative Commons music, it’s crucial to carefully read and understand the license terms associated with each track. Some licenses may have restrictions on commercial use or require specific forms of attribution. Always double-check the details to ensure you're using the music legally and ethically.

YouTube Audio Library: Did you know YouTube itself has a free audio library? It's true! This library is packed with royalty-free music and sound effects that you can use in your videos. The best part? It’s completely free for YouTube creators! The YouTube Audio Library is a treasure trove of musical gems, offering a wide range of genres and moods. You can easily browse and search for tracks that fit your specific needs, and most of the music is high-quality and well-produced. You can filter your search by genre, mood, instrument, and even license type, making it easy to find the perfect track for your vlog. Another great feature of the YouTube Audio Library is its collection of sound effects. From subtle ambient sounds to dramatic whooshes, you can find a variety of sound effects to enhance your video's audio landscape. These sound effects can add depth and texture to your vlog, making it more immersive and engaging for your viewers. So, if you're looking for free and high-quality music for your travel vlogs, the YouTube Audio Library is definitely worth exploring.

Individual Artists and Websites: Don't underestimate the power of reaching out to individual artists. Many independent musicians are happy to let you use their music in exchange for credit and exposure. You can find these artists on platforms like SoundCloud, Bandcamp, and even social media. Look for artists whose style aligns with your vlog's aesthetic, and don't hesitate to send them a friendly message. Building a relationship with an artist can be a rewarding experience, and it can lead to a long-term collaboration. When contacting artists, be clear about how you plan to use their music, and be sure to offer proper credit. This not only fulfills the legal requirements of using their music but also helps to support independent artists and their work. Remember, a simple thank you and a link to their website or social media can go a long way in fostering a positive relationship.

Understanding Music Licensing for Vlogs

Okay guys, let's get serious for a sec. Music licensing might sound boring, but it's super important for vloggers. Using music without the proper license can land you in some hot water, like copyright strikes or even legal action. Nobody wants that, right? So, let's break down the basics of music licensing so you can keep your vlogs safe and sound.

Copyright Basics: Copyright is a legal right that protects the creators of original works, including music. This means that the copyright holder has the exclusive right to copy, distribute, and display their work. When you use someone else's music in your vlog without permission, you're infringing on their copyright. This can lead to serious consequences, such as having your video taken down, receiving a copyright strike, or even facing a lawsuit. Understanding the basics of copyright law is essential for any content creator, especially vloggers who frequently use music in their videos. Copyright protection is automatic and begins as soon as the work is created and fixed in a tangible form, such as a recording or written score. It's crucial to respect copyright laws not only to avoid legal trouble but also to support artists and their creative work. By using music legally, you're contributing to a culture that values and protects artistic expression.

Types of Music Licenses: There are several types of music licenses, each with its own terms and conditions. Understanding these different types of licenses will help you choose the right music for your vlog and ensure you're using it legally. Here are a few common types:

  • Royalty-Free License: As we discussed earlier, royalty-free music means you pay a one-time fee for a license that allows you to use the music in your videos without paying royalties for each view. This is a popular option for vloggers because it offers a cost-effective way to access a wide range of music. However, it's important to read the license terms carefully, as they may have restrictions on how you can use the music. Some royalty-free licenses, for example, may prohibit you from using the music in certain types of content or require you to give attribution to the artist.
  • Creative Commons License: Creative Commons licenses allow artists to share their work freely, but with certain conditions. There are several types of Creative Commons licenses, each with different requirements. Some may allow you to use the music for commercial purposes, while others may only allow non-commercial use. Most Creative Commons licenses require you to give attribution to the artist, meaning you need to credit them in your video description. It's crucial to understand the specific terms of each Creative Commons license before using the music in your vlog.
  • Sync License: A synchronization license, or sync license, grants you the right to synchronize a musical work with visual media, such as a video. This type of license is typically required when you're using commercially released music in your vlog. Obtaining a sync license can be a complex and time-consuming process, as you often need to negotiate with both the publisher and the songwriter. The cost of a sync license can also vary widely, depending on factors such as the popularity of the song and the scope of your use.
  • Master Use License: In addition to a sync license, you may also need a master use license if you're using a specific recording of a song. The master use license grants you the right to use the actual recording, as opposed to just the underlying musical composition. This license is typically obtained from the record label that owns the recording. Like sync licenses, the cost of a master use license can vary significantly depending on the song's popularity and the terms of the agreement.

Avoiding Copyright Issues: So, how do you stay out of trouble? The key is to always use music legally. This means either obtaining the necessary licenses or using music that is explicitly licensed for your use, such as royalty-free or Creative Commons music. Here are a few tips for avoiding copyright issues:

  • Read the License Terms Carefully: Before using any music in your vlog, take the time to carefully read and understand the license terms. Pay attention to any restrictions on how you can use the music, such as limitations on commercial use or requirements for attribution. If you're unsure about the terms of a license, it's always best to err on the side of caution and seek clarification.
  • Give Proper Attribution: If a license requires you to give attribution to the artist, make sure you do so clearly and prominently in your video description. Include the artist's name, the song title, and any other information specified in the license terms. Giving proper attribution not only fulfills your legal obligations but also helps to support artists and their work.
  • Use Copyright Check Tools: Many platforms, including YouTube, have copyright check tools that can help you identify potential copyright issues in your videos. These tools scan your video's audio and visual content and compare it to a database of copyrighted material. If a potential copyright issue is detected, you'll receive a notification, allowing you to take corrective action before your video is published.
  • Keep Records of Your Licenses: It's a good idea to keep records of all the music licenses you've obtained, including the date of purchase, the license terms, and any other relevant information. This will help you stay organized and provide proof of your right to use the music if you ever encounter a copyright claim.

Tips for Selecting the Perfect Music

Alright, you've got the resources and the knowledge about licensing, but how do you actually choose the perfect music for your travel vlog? Don't worry, I've got you covered! Here are some top tips for selecting the tunes that will make your vlogs shine.

Match the Music to Your Vibe: First things first, the music should totally match the overall vibe of your vlog. Think about the mood you're trying to create and choose music that complements it. If you're showcasing an adventurous backpacking trip, upbeat and energetic music might be the way to go. For a relaxing beach vacation, chill and mellow tracks will set the right tone. Matching the music to your vlog's vibe is crucial for creating a cohesive and engaging viewing experience. Imagine a high-energy rock song playing over a montage of stunning landscapes during a road trip – it perfectly captures the excitement and freedom of the adventure. On the other hand, a gentle acoustic melody would be more suitable for scenes of a peaceful sunset or a quiet moment of reflection. The music you choose should enhance the emotions you're trying to convey in your vlog, making the viewing experience more immersive and impactful for your audience. Consider the pacing of your vlog as well. Fast-paced visuals might benefit from upbeat, dynamic music, while slower, more contemplative scenes could be accompanied by more subdued and atmospheric tracks. Ultimately, the goal is to create a harmonious blend between the visuals and the soundtrack, enhancing the overall storytelling and emotional impact of your vlog.

Consider the Pace and Editing: The pace of your music should also match your editing style. If you have quick cuts and dynamic transitions, a song with a fast tempo and strong beat can enhance the energy. For slower, more cinematic shots, a more relaxed and atmospheric track might be a better fit. Think of the music as a rhythm that guides the viewer's eye and keeps them engaged with your content. A well-chosen soundtrack can create a sense of flow and momentum, making your vlog feel more polished and professional. When editing your vlog, pay attention to how the music interacts with your visuals. Try syncing key moments in your video with musical cues, such as a beat drop or a change in tempo. This can add emphasis to important scenes and create a more dynamic viewing experience. Experiment with different music styles and tempos to see what works best for your footage. Sometimes, a surprising or unexpected choice can create a unique and memorable effect.

Don't Overuse Popular Songs: Look, we all love a catchy pop song, but using super popular tracks can make your vlog sound generic and, well, kinda boring. Plus, licensing those big hits can be super expensive! Instead, try to find lesser-known artists or unique tracks that will make your vlog stand out. Using original or indie music can also add a personal touch to your content and help you connect with your audience on a deeper level. Imagine discovering a hidden gem of a song that perfectly captures the spirit of your travel adventure – it's a much more rewarding feeling than simply using a track that everyone else is using. Supporting independent artists by featuring their music in your vlogs is a great way to give back to the creative community and introduce your audience to new and exciting sounds. Plus, using less popular music can help you avoid copyright issues and make your vlog feel more authentic and unique. So, don't be afraid to venture beyond the mainstream and explore the vast world of independent music – you might just find the perfect soundtrack for your next travel vlog.

Vary Your Music: Keeping the same song playing throughout your entire vlog can get repetitive and, let's be honest, a bit annoying. Mix it up! Use different tracks for different sections of your vlog to keep things interesting. This will also help to highlight different moods and moments in your video. Think of your vlog's soundtrack as a journey in itself, with each song representing a different leg of the trip. A change in music can signal a transition to a new location, a shift in mood, or a highlight of a particular moment. For example, you might use an upbeat, energetic track for scenes of bustling city streets, followed by a more relaxed and atmospheric piece for footage of a serene natural landscape. By varying your music, you can create a dynamic and engaging viewing experience that keeps your audience hooked from beginning to end. Experiment with different genres, tempos, and moods to see what combinations work best for your footage. And don't be afraid to use silence strategically – sometimes, a moment of quiet can be just as impactful as a well-chosen song.
